| Damnoen Saduak | Visiting Damnoen Saduak Posted: Wed August 10, 2005 09:08 AM UTC
Hi..
I'm a new member at Virtual Tourist.. I have a plan to visit Bangkok & surrounding areas.. Is it easy to visit Damnoen Saduak by ourselves taking a bus instead of taking an organized tour? I've heard that to go to Damnoen Saduak we can take Bus No. 78 from Bangkok Southern Bus Terminal. Is there anyone who can help me giving the information about ticket price from Bangkok to Damnoen Saduak? My plan is going to Damnoen Saduak early in the morning and at noon back to Bangkok to go to Chatuchak Thanks a lot before |

| Damnoen Saduak | RE: RE: Visiting Damnoen Saduak Posted: Thu August 11, 2005 04:28 PM UTC
It's a US$7 roundtrip bus ticket from Khao San Rd to Damnoen Saduak floating market, from the travel agencies on Khao San Rd. There are stops on the return to a wood carving factory (interesting!) and I think a small temple (but if most of the passengers in the bus don't want to go it can be skipped).
The bus leaves around 7am from Khao San and returns around 3-4pm.

| Damnoen Saduak | RE: RE: Visiting Damnoen Saduak Posted: Thu August 11, 2005 05:52 PM UTC
You can take the Air-conditioned bus which leave every 30 minutes from 6:00 a.m from the New Sai Tai Southern Bus Terminal on Boromrat Chonnani Road to Damnoen Saduak Bus Terminal (the fare's around 50 Baht but not sure how much for this time)....and about 2 hours you'll arrive About 2 hours then take "Song Theaw"(mini bus)to Damnoen Saduak Floating Market or Ta Lard Num Damnoen Saduak in Thai (1 km.).....try to get there no later than 8:00 A.M...after that you can rent a water taxi for look around the canals and markets...the fare's around 300 - 400 Baht per hour.
